Interview Project: Sometimes textbook material comes to life when you hear someone’s life story! For
this paper, you need to interview someone who is at least 20 years older than you are. Allow them to
tell their life story. Tell them that you are trying to understand how people change with age from their
20s into late life. The person that you interview can be a relative. The interview can be done in person or
over the phone. The interview should take at least 30 minutes. Take notes during the interview.
In your interview paper (two-pages, typed, double-spaced) address important developments in adult life.
(For example, what elements in their personality, self-esteem, social attachments, cognitive skills, and
physical skills have been consistent throughout their adult lives and what areas have experienced
change. Why have changes occurred?) Directly connect your interview findings to at least 3 concepts
from the textbook. Please identify your three concepts in bold in your paper and indicate their page
number from the text.
